Meetings Buyers Must Embrace Agility in 2026, According to BCD Report
A new report from BCD Travel highlights the evolving landscape for meetings buyers, emphasizing the need for increased agility and adaptability in 2026. The "Future of Meetings" report, released by BCD Meetings & Events, suggests that buyers will face a more complex and dynamic environment, requiring them to be more responsive to change.
The report anticipates that the meetings industry will continue to grapple with uncertainties, necessitating a proactive approach from those responsible for planning and executing events. This includes staying abreast of technological advancements, shifting attendee preferences, and potential economic fluctuations.
BCD Meetings & Events identifies agility as a critical attribute for success, enabling buyers to pivot quickly in response to unforeseen circumstances. This adaptability will be key to ensuring that meetings and events remain effective and deliver on their objectives in an ever-changing global context.
The insights provided in the report are aimed at equipping meetings buyers with the foresight and strategies needed to navigate the challenges and opportunities that lie ahead in 2026 and beyond.
